The Meaning of the Christ Blessing Icon

This icon presents Christ in frontal stillness, raising His right hand in blessing while holding the Gospel in His left.

The hand gesture forms the Greek letters IC XC — an abbreviation of Jesus Christ — affirming both His identity and authority. His blessing is not symbolic alone; it is an active transmission of divine grace.

The Gospel held in His hand represents the fullness of divine truth. Sometimes it is open, revealing words of mercy. Sometimes it is closed, signifying the mystery of divine wisdom.

Christ’s gaze is steady — neither harsh nor sentimental — but truthful. The icon reveals Him as both Judge and Savior.

This is one of the most traditional and enduring depictions in Orthodox iconography, suitable for prayer corners and daily veneration.

It reminds the faithful that Christ’s blessing remains extended — to those who approach Him with repentance and faith.
